Roller covers...wash, plastic, or throw away! by MrandMrs_Painting in paint

[–]schultzschultz 0 points1 point  (0 children)

If youre not done with the job cover it with plastic. If you are theres always a chance youll need it for some sort of touchup, especially if doing new construction so you leave the roller cover in the bucket to use later, never goes bad that way and you dont have to use a new one if months pass by.

Roller covers...wash, plastic, or throw away! by MrandMrs_Painting in paint

[–]schultzschultz 0 points1 point  (0 children)

Because we are the ones going back to do touchups. We do new construction, so 2 touchups minimum. Sometimes a few months until the homes sell its either covering them in plastic which will dry in that time, tossing them (more waste), or dropping them in the bucket for us to use later. Easy to fish out the roller cover with the roller. Its not that big of a deal.
